Terraform configuration for the Jamf Platform.
Provider versions used in this release:
- deploymenttheory/jamfpro = v0.19.1
- Jamf-Concepts/jsctfprovider >= v0.0.23
- hasicorp/aws v55.62.0 (optional with SaaS tenancy control)
This project utlizes the community Terraform providers for Jamf Pro and Jamf Security Cloud
Lowering Terraform parallelism from 10 to 1 reduces the chances of API call errors. Run this command before applying your configuration
export TF_CLI_ARGS_apply="-parallelism=1"We also recommend setting the mandatory_request_delay_millisecondsprovider key to 100.
The modules included here are using aliased calls to the Jamf Pro and Jamf Security Cloud providers that are used. This is done to ensure that you only need credentials for the module you are running.
To run these successfully in your environment, include the following:
- In your root main.tf file, add the required providers
- Add the Provider configs for your required provider. Change whatever is needed but make sure to leave the
aliasvariable. Here's are examples for both included providers:
## Jamf Pro provider root configuration
provider "jamfpro" {
alias = "jpro"
jamfpro_instance_url = var.jamfpro_instance_url
auth_method = var.jamfpro_auth_method
basic_auth_username = var.jamfpro_username
basic_auth_password = var.jamfpro_password
client_id = var.jamfpro_client_id
client_secret = var.jamfpro_client_secret
enable_client_sdk_logs = false
hide_sensitive_data = true # Hides sensititve data in logs
token_refresh_buffer_period_seconds = 5 # minutes
jamfpro_load_balancer_lock = true
mandatory_request_delay_milliseconds = 100
}
# JSC provider root configuration
provider "jsc" {
alias = "jsc"
username = var.jsc_username
password = var.jsc_password
application_id = var.jsc_application_id
application_secret = var.jsc_application_secret
}- Add a
providersblock to each sub-module call. Here's an example:
module "configuration-jamf-security-cloud-jamf-pro" {
source = "module/source/file/path"
jamfpro_instance_url = var.jamfpro_instance_url
jamfpro_client_id = var.jamfpro_client_id
jamfpro_client_secret = var.jamfpro_client_secret
jsc_username = var.jsc_username
jsc_password = var.jsc_password
providers = {
jamfpro.jpro = jamfpro.jpro
jsc.jsc = jsc.jsc
}
}- Sub-modules will need to call the required provider slightly differently.
terraform {
required_providers {
jamfpro = {
source = "deploymenttheory/jamfpro"
version = "0.19.1"
}
jsc = {
source = "Jamf-Concepts/jsctfprovider"
version = ">= 0.0.23"
}
}
}terraform {
required_providers {
jamfpro = {
source = "deploymenttheory/jamfpro"
configuration_aliases = [jamfpro.jpro]
}
jsc = {
source = "Jamf-Concepts/jsctfprovider"
configuration_aliases = [jsc.jsc]
}
}
}This Terraform project requires Jamf API credentials and other context-specific variables that you'll need to define locally in a terraform.tfvars file.

Save and exit.
Ensure that you are in the correct project folder when performing Terraform commands, ie.,
/Users/[FIRST.LAST]/PATH/
Before applying any terraform modules you must initialize the providers being called. It's a good idea to run this before the first apply of your session
terraform init -upgradeTerraform must be formatted correctly to run, which can be done manually after saving changes before each run with terraform fmt. If using Visual Studio Code, use this guide to never have to run the format command again!
This repo uses boolean "include_..." variables to turn modules on/off. Most modules are guarded with count = var.include_x == true ? 1 : 0 in main.tf.
- Create a local
terraform.tfvars(see the example above). - Set provider credentials (Jamf Pro and/or Jamf Security Cloud and/or Jamf Protect).
- Enable what you want to run by setting the corresponding include variable(s) to
true. - Initialize providers and format:
terraform init -upgrade
terraform fmt -recursive- Plan and apply:
terraform plan
terraform apply- If you see API throttling/timeouts, reduce concurrency:
export TF_CLI_ARGS_apply="-parallelism=1"- To run a single module, set only one include toggle to
true(for example,include_categories = true) and keep the otherinclude_...valuesfalse, then runterraform planandterraform apply.
terraform apply -var 'include_categories=true'- To remove what you applied:
terraform destroyContributions are welcome - especially new modules, improvements to existing modules, and documentation updates.
